Ryan, an award-winning global tax services and software provider, is the largest Firm in the world dedicated exclusively to business taxes. The Firm provides an integrated suite of federal, state, local, and international tax services on a multijurisdictional basis, including tax recovery, consulting, advocacy, compliance, and technology services. At Ryan, we liberate our clients from the burden of being overtaxed, freeing their capital to invest, grow, and thrive.
The Vice President, Global Procurement is an enterprise leader responsible for defining and executing Ryan’s global procurement vision, strategy, and operating model. This role will lead the continued maturation of Ryan's Procurement function into a scalable enterprise capability by strengthening the operating model, governance, technology, and organizational effectiveness needed to support the Firm's long-term growth.
This role provides leadership and oversight of the global strategic procurement and sourcing function while partnering closely with Finance, Treasury, Accounts Payable, and other operational stakeholders across the broader Procure-to-Pay (P2P) ecosystem. While this position does not directly own Accounts Payable or Treasury operations, it plays a critical role in driving procurement governance, sourcing strategy, supplier management, spend optimization, and enterprise-wide procurement transformation initiatives.
As a member of the extended leadership team, the Vice President partners closely with executive leadership to drive measurable enterprise value through cost savings, operational efficiencies, supplier rationalization, risk mitigation, and scalable procurement practices.
Success in this role will be measured through realized savings, KPI achievement, supplier optimization, spend visibility, acquisition integration speed, and overall value creation delivered to the Firm.
This position oversees strategic sourcing and procurement operations across all regions and is highly focused on driving execution in a complex, global environment. A significant area of focus includes rapidly integrating acquired companies into Ryan’s procurement ecosystem to identify savings opportunities, consolidate vendors, renegotiate contracts, terminate redundant agreements, and accelerate synergy realization across the enterprise.
Duties and Responsibilities
People
- Provide executive leadership for the global procurement organization, including organizational design, talent strategy, and capability development
- Foster a culture of accountability, continuous improvement, execution, and innovation
- Partner with Finance, Treasury, Accounts Payable, and Internal Audit to support strong financial governance, procurement controls, and compliance frameworks
- Develop leadership bench strength and succession planning across procurement functions
- Champion change management initiatives tied to procurement transformation, AI-enabled automation, and global standardization
Client
- Act as a trusted advisor to executive leadership, aligning procurement strategy with enterprise objectives and value creation priorities
- Lead vendor and supplier integration activities related to acquisitions, including rapid assessment of inherited spend, contract consolidation, renegotiation opportunities, vendor rationalization, and termination of redundant agreements to accelerate synergy realization and operational efficiency
- Establish and maintain strong cross-functional partnerships with Finance, Legal, IT, Facilities, People Group, and business leadership
- Lead enterprise-wide sourcing strategies for indirect goods and services, ensuring alignment with business priorities, supplier diversity, sustainability, and cost optimization goals
- Oversee complex contract negotiations and supplier governance frameworks in collaboration with Legal and Finance
- Drive strategic supplier relationships, including executive-level engagement and supplier performance management
- Lead procurement transformation initiatives, including digital enablement, spend visibility, and process optimization
Value
- Lead the transformation of Procurement into a strategic enterprise function that drives measurable financial value, operational efficiency, supplier optimization, and risk management across the Firm
- Develop and execute enterprise-wide cost savings and value realization strategies with clear accountability for measurable results and KPI performance
- Establish and monitor procurement KPIs and performance metrics focused on savings realization, supplier performance, spend under management, acquisition integration milestones, compliance, and operational effectiveness
- Drive rapid procurement integration of acquired companies to maximize savings opportunities, accelerate supplier consolidation, and standardize procurement practices across the enterprise
- Establish and govern procurement strategies, supplier management frameworks, and standardized policies and processes to improve spend visibility, scalability, compliance, and stakeholder experience
- Lead global standardization and scalability of procurement processes across regions (North America, EMEA, and APAC)
- Drive adoption of best-in-class procurement technologies (e.g., e-procurement, contract lifecycle management, AI-enabled spend analytics, and supplier management platforms)
- Oversee category management strategies grounded in data-driven insights and market intelligence
- Own key strategic vendor relationships, including travel management and outsourced service providers
- Establish governance frameworks, policies, and controls to support supplier risk management, procurement compliance, and operational excellence
- Continuously evaluate market trends, supplier innovation, and emerging technologies (including AI and intelligent automation) to enhance procurement effectiveness and enterprise value creation
